Agent Skills2026/6/1526 views

Agent技能开发中的提示工程:从指令到能力包的实战指南

FC
火猫网络官方发布 · 认证作者
Agent技能开发中的提示工程:从指令到能力包的实战指南

引言

当企业从单纯使用AI聊天转向构建能自主执行任务的AI Agent时,如何让这些智能体稳定、可靠地完成复杂业务流程,成为关键挑战。Agent技能开发中的提示工程,正是解决这一问题的核心方法论——它不再局限于编写单次提问的提示词,而是将业务规则、操作步骤、数据规范封装为可重复使用的技能包,使AI Agent能够像资深员工一样,理解上下文、调用工具并产出符合预期的结果。

什么是Agent Skills?它和普通提示词有何不同?

普通提示词更像是现场口述指令,每次都需要详细描述任务要求、格式和注意事项,且严重依赖当前对话记忆。而Agent Skills则是将一套完整的执行逻辑固化下来,形成标准化的“能力单元”。它包含触发条件、步骤流程、输出模板、异常处理等,可以跨项目、跨团队复用。在一个标准的Agent Skill中,最核心的是SKILL.md文件,它类似一份给AI Agent的“任务说明书”,明确任务边界、角色定义、可用工具和必须遵循的规则。

从一次性提示词到可复用的技能包

传统的提示词工程往往为了完成一次查询或生成而设计,缺乏系统性。Agent Skills将提示词工程提升到能力包开发的层面。一个Skill可以集成多个子提示、脚本调用、知识库检索甚至API交互,并且通过版本管理持续演进。企业可以将资深员工的隐性经验沉淀为技能,避免因人员变动导致能力流失,也让新人或新的AI Agent实例能够快速获得同等水平的执行能力。

Agent Skills的核心组件:SKILL.md、脚本、参考资料

一套完整的Agent Skill通常包括三个部分:SKILL.md描述任务目标、输入输出规范和操作步骤;scripts目录存放自动化脚本,执行文件转化、数据清洗等确定性操作;references文件夹提供业务文档、风格指南或合规条款,确保AI生成的输出符合企业标准。这种结构化设计让AI Agent在执行任务时,不再依赖模糊的自然语言记忆,而是严格遵循预定义逻辑,大幅提升执行一致性和可审计性。

为什么企业需要Agent Skills?解决哪些业务痛点?

企业在引入AI Agent时常遇到三类问题:沟通成本高——每次都需要用冗长提示调试;结果不稳定——同一任务不同会话输出差异大;安全风险——开放API调用后缺乏可控边界。Agent Skills正是针对这些痛点设计的解决方案。

标准化专家经验,减少重复沟通

营销主管希望AI生成品牌新闻稿,以往需要反复调整提示词来匹配品牌调性。通过封装一个“品牌新闻稿Skill”,所有产品经理、市场人员只需触发该Skill,AI Agent便会自动调用品牌规范、产品资料和发布格式,首次生成即可达到80%以上的可用率,后续只需微调,显著缩短从需求到成稿的时间。

多部门、多场景的快速复用

一个设计良好的Skill可以跨部门共享。例如“竞品分析报告Skill”不仅市场部能用,产品部门、战略部门同样可以调用,只需修改分析维度参数。这种复用性避免了重复开发,让企业积累的AI能力快速铺开。

提升AI Agent执行稳定性和安全合规

在金融、法律等强监管行业,AI Agent的每一步操作都需要可追溯。Agent Skills可以通过SKILL.md内置审计日志要求,强制记录推理过程和工具调用结果;在脚本层面限制外部API调用范围和频率;在输出环节添加敏感信息过滤。这种约束机制让Agent行为更可控,满足企业级安全要求。

Agent Skills的典型应用场景与行业案例

客户服务与营销内容生成

客服部门可以将标准问答流程、退换货政策、常见问题解答封装为多个Skill,AI客服Agent根据客户意图自动调用相应技能,不仅回答准确,还能引导客户填写工单或转接人工。营销部门也可以开发“社交媒体文案生成Skill”,内置审核规则、关键词策略和A/B测试模板,实现批量产出。

财务、法务合规审查

财务助理Agent执行合同条款审核时,可以调用“合同风险审查Skill”,该Skill包含法律条文库、风险模型脚本以及输出报告模板,自动对比合同内容并标注潜在风险点,最后由法务人员确认,大幅提高效率、降低遗漏率。

IT运维与软件工程自动化

开发团队可以构建“代码审查Skill”,内部封装编码规范、安全扫描脚本和修复建议模板,AI Agent在每次Pull Request时自动运行静态检查并生成报告。这种技能一旦成熟,甚至可以集成到CI/CD流程中,实现无人值守的初级代码评审。

如何开发一个Agent Skill?实施路径与关键要素

企业开发Agent Skills不是孤立编写几个提示词,而是一个需要结构化管理的项目。通常可分三个主要阶段。

需求梳理与流程拆解

首先,明确要自动化什么任务,将人工流程分解为可确定的步骤。例如“售后工单自动分类与回复”可拆解为:识别客户意图→提取关键信息→查询订单系统→选择回复模板→生成待发送草稿。业务负责人需与AI开发团队共同定义每个步骤的输入、决策逻辑和输出标准。

SKILL.md编写与脚本封装

根据拆解结果编写SKILL.md,定义Agent的角色(如“你是售后客服助理”)、可用工具(订单查询API、用户信息数据库)、执行步骤和异常处理规则。同时,将涉及数据计算、系统调用或外部接口的部分封装为可复用的脚本,存放在指定目录。参考资料也要整理成结构化文档,方便Agent检索。

测试验证与迭代

Skill开发完成后需要在沙箱环境进行批量测试,验证不同输入下的输出质量、容错能力和安全边界。通过收集用户反馈和实际业务数据,持续优化SKILL.md中的指令和参考资料的覆盖度,直到达到业务认可的准确率,再正式部署。

开发成本与项目周期受哪些因素影响?

Agent Skills开发投入取决于多个变量。Skill数量越多,单次开发的边际成本可能下降,但规划成本上升。业务流程的复杂度直接影响SKILL.md的编写难度和测试工作量。是否需要开发专属脚本、对接内部ERP、CRM等系统,会引入额外的接口开发和权限配置成本。涉及敏感数据的Skill还需要增加安全审计、权限控制、日志留痕等模块。如果要求多平台适配(如同时支持私有化部署的Agent和SaaS平台),也会增加开发时间和跨平台调试费用。通常一个中等复杂度的Skill从需求到上线需要2-6周,后续按季度进行维护更新。

选择Agent Skills外包服务商的核心标准

多数企业没有专职AI团队,选择外部团队开发是常见方式。评判服务商时应关注以下方面。

技术能力与跨平台支持

优秀的服务商应熟悉主流Agent框架(如Anthropic Claude Code、OpenAI Agents SDK等)和Skill标准,能基于通用的SKILL.md格式交付,确保技能包可在不同平台迁移,避免被单一工具绑定。

安全审计与权限控制经验

服务商需要具备企业级安全开发经验,能够在Skill设计阶段就融入最小权限原则、敏感数据脱敏、操作审计等机制,并提供测试报告和安全说明文档。

后期维护与迭代能力

Skills不是一次性交付品,业务规则变化、底层模型升级都会影响其效果。服务商应提供维护方案,包括性能监控、故障响应和定期优化,确保投资长期有效。

常见误区与风险防范

误把Skill当作静态提示词集合

有些团队认为Skill就是写好一套提示模板,放在那里不管。实际上,业务需求是动态的,Skill需要像软件插件一样持续维护。缺乏版本管理和更新机制,导致Agent能力迅速退化。

忽视权限管控和数据泄露风险

当Skill需要调用内部数据库或发送邮件时,如果没有严格限制可访问的数据范围和操作频率,可能引发安全事故。必须在开发阶段定义清晰的权限策略,并在测试环境进行压力验证。

低估维护更新的长期成本

企业往往只关注开发期的投入,忽略上线后的月度或季度维护预算。实际运行中,模型微调、工具接口变更、业务逻辑调整都可能需要同步修改Skill,这部分预算应提前规划。

总结:哪些企业适合启动Skills项目?如何迈出第一步?

如果您的企业存在大量重复性、规则明确、需要跨部门协作的任务,比如报告生成、合规审查、工单处理等,那么Agent Skills可以快速产生ROI。启动时,建议先选择一个高价值、高频率的具体流程进行试点,明确希望沉淀的经验和自动化目标,然后联系具备Agent Skills开发经验的服务商进行需求评估和方案设计。一个好的起点是从梳理现有SOP入手,将其中最消耗人力的环节转化为Skill需求文档,再逐步展开开发与测试。通过这种方式,企业可以稳健地将AI能力转化为持久的业务竞争力。

(注:本文为企业决策者提供参考,具体实施需结合实际情况。)

准备好启动您的定制项目了吗?

现在咨询,即可获得免费的业务梳理与技术架构建议方案。